Mer Hahn En Neue Oberkeet = The Chamberlain Is Now Our Squire : Peasant Cantata, BWV 212.
Bach, Johann Sebastian, (1685-1750.)Carus Verlag ©2019
Edited by Solvej Donadel. Piano reduction by Andreas Gräsle. With a foreword in German and English. Bach composed this work in 1742 on a libretto by Christian Friedrich Henrici. The music is scored for soprano and bass soloists, with flute, horn, strings and continuo. This volume contains singing texts in German, and in English translations by Henry S. Drinker.
